CloseJoe Guardo is Executive Vice President and head of OdysseyRe’s U.S. Property, Marine and Aerospace treaty business units. He joined OdysseyRe in 1996 and has more than 25 years of experience managing the underwriting of property and casualty and specialty lines in the U.S. and Canada. His extensive knowledge of property lines covers not only standard pro rata and excess of loss contracts, but also retrocessional protections ranging from ILW’s to cat bonds. He also has expertise in technical lines including onshore and offshore energy exposures, and in general aviation.
Joe is currently leading an in-house IT initiative to build a reinsurance processing system and underwriting platform from scratch. He also serves on Odyssey Group’s Innovation Working Group.
Prior to OdysseyRe, Joe served as an AVP at Transatlantic Reinsurance Company. He began his career at Constitution Re and holds a B.A. in Economics from Trinity College in Hartford, CT.
Bruce is the co-founder of Heritage Insurance and has led the company from a start-up Florida insurer to a Super Regional Insurer with over $1 billion of in-force premium in 16 states. He is well known for his leadership and entrepreneurial skills, and brings creativity and out-of-the-box thinking into making Heritage a best of breed company. He has led Heritage to profitability every year since inception while managing eight hurricanes, several tropical storms, and the challenges related to fraud and AOB in Florida. Prior to Heritage, Mr. Lucas was co-founder and CEO of Infinity Investment Funds and an attorney with Weil, Gotshal & Manges where he represented large institutional clients such as Enron and GE. Mr. Lucas graduated cum laude from Indiana University Law School with a B.A. and J.D., and was a Sigmund J. Beck Scholar. Mr. Velotti is the Chief Executive Officer & CIO at Pillar Capital Management Limited (PCML). PCML manages the Juniperus Insurance Opportunity Fund (JIOF). JIOF is an open-ended Bermuda incorporated fund focused on investing in insurance related instruments. The strategy of the Fund is to invest in traditional (re)insurance instruments to create a portfolio with attractive risk-reward characteristics and low correlation with other asset classes. His responsibilities included the overall operations and profitability of the Fund, strategic business planning, risk evaluation, pricing, portfolio analysis and marketing.
Mr. Velotti has over 30 years of insurance and reinsurance experience including various senior management positions in the reinsurance industry. Steve’s career has progressed through multiple sectors of the (re)insurance market place including life insurance, primary commercial insurance, facultative reinsurance, treaty reinsurance, catastrophe bonds and other capital market areas such as weather derivatives. He has had successful experience in building profitable (re)insurance entities.
Prior to forming Pillar, he was a Senior Vice President at Ariel Reinsurance LTD from its founding in 2005 until January 2008. Prior to joining Ariel Re, he spent 7 years in the Property area at Zurich Re/Converium.
Mr. Velotti has an MBA from Columbia University’s School of Business (2002) and a Bachelor’s Degree from the State University of New York at Albany (1989).
